Vitiligo: Millions Suffer From It
Vitiligo is a kind of skin disease which is indicative of a pigmentation disorder. When melanocytes in the skin are destroyed, the production of pigment is inhibited. Due to a lack of pigment, white patches appear on various parts of the skin, such as the neck, face, legs, and back. Sometimes the hair that grows on areas with white patches turns white. If the condition is severe, both the mucous membranes and the retina can be affected.
